Cisco AMP for Endpoints

Best for enterprises needing robust, cloud-based endpoint threat detection and response.

Choose if
  • You require multi-layered threat detection with advanced machine learning capabilities.
  • Your security operations team needs efficient incident response with complete security visibility.
  • You want cloud-based management for flexible remote device control within Cisco environments.
Consider alternatives if
  • You are a small business without dedicated security staff or expertise.
  • You need extensive third-party app integrations beyond Cisco’s limited marketplace.

Buyer sentiment

Users generally praise Cisco AMP for Endpoints for its robust threat detection, efficient incident response, and low resource consumption, though some find the feature complexity challenging.

What buyers like

  • Ease of integration
  • Lightweight agent performance
  • Effective incident response

Common complaints

  • Complexity for new users
  • Limited third-party app marketplace
